There comes a moment — sometimes after a breakup, sometimes in the middle of a relationship — when you begin to ask yourself deeper questions.
Why do I keep choosing this dynamic?
Why do I abandon my needs?
Why is this all so hard?
In my work as a life coach for women in Ottawa and internationally, I see how relationship patterns are about deeply internalized beliefs — often unconscious — about worth, love, and belonging.
The women who come to me are strong, intelligent, accomplished. Yet in romantic relationships, they over-function and tolerate behaviour they would never advise a friend to accept.
Intentional dating is not about a defined strategy or a check list. It is about inner clarity.
It begins with:
Using discernment when meeting new people
Reconnecting to your intrinsic value
Understanding your attachment patterns
Strengthening your boundaries
When you date intentionally, you stop asking, “Why didn’t they choose me?”You begin asking, “Is this person aligned with the life I want to build?” You do not waste months and years trying to contort yourself into someone’s life.
That shift changes everything.
